"Vain" is a powerhouse word in songwriting, belonging to the -ain rhyme family alongside pain, rain, and chain. It carries emotional weight through its dual meaning: vanity (self-obsession) and futility (pointless effort). Pop, hip-hop, rock, and R&B artists use it to explore themes of ego, wasted effort, and hollow achievement. The word's sharp consonant ending makes it punchy in rap flows while its introspective undertones suit ballads and indie tracks.

Avoid the clichΓ© "vain/pain" pairing by instead rhyming "vain" with "brain" or "explain," which pivots from victimhood to agency. Try using "vain" early in a verse to set up its meaning, then subvert expectations: "They think I'm vain / But I'm just tired of explaining myself." This flips the word from surface-level narcissism to exhaustion, making it feel fresh and emotionally complex rather than predictable.
